Restaurants in Downey

Filter
1
10207 Lakewood Blvd Downey CA 90241
2
9905 Paramount Blvd Downey CA 90240
3
12050 Woodruff Ave Downey CA 90241
4
8510 Paramount Blvd Downey CA 90240
5
12028 Lakewood Blvd Downey CA 90242
6
13232 Woodruff Ave Downey CA 90242
7
12838 Paramount Blvd Downey CA 90242
8
8502 Telegraph Rd Downey CA 90240
9
9841 Imperial Hwy Downey CA 90242
10
12121 Paramount Blvd Downey CA 90242

Don't see the business you're looking for? Add it here